`

不要乱动dual表

 
阅读更多

在删除用户,表空间,表的时候出现问题:

SQL> drop user test1 cascade;
drop user test1 cascade
*
ERROR at line 1:
ORA-00604: error occurred at recursive SQL level 2
ORA-01422: exact fetch returns more than requested number of rows

递归SQL出错,怎么会有这种错误呢?dual 表中出现多条记录引起的。

用sys用户查看,dual表中只有一条记录,但是用其他用户查看发现有多条。删除多余的dual记录,问题解决。

分享到:
评论

相关推荐

Global site tag (gtag.js) - Google Analytics